With the team scuffling in place (partly due to injury, partly due to we suck), instant fan favorite JJ McQuade and slugger Juan Parra were sent out of town for spare parts and a good future 1B. On top of that, another injury struck the rotation and with all those factors added up you get a bad 2-5 week. The offense outside of Ken Gerhart was atrocious and the pitching was even worse than that. The only silver lining to be found would be that the teams emphasis on power has really shown up with yet another double digit homerun performance for the week.

The draft has come and it remains to be seen just what kind of impact the first batch of Boise youngsters will have. The obvious headliner would be 2nd overall pick SP Pancho German. German is only 19 but considerably developed. He does however lack the top end talent one would expect from a 2nd overall pick but at the same time, Boise needs players period and soon. Whether German signs with the team or is thrown back for a chance at a better player next year likely will be decided by just how much money German wants to sign for.
